1. Ripple Invests in Cross-Chain Router (25 May 2026)

Overview: Ripple participated in a $6 million funding round for Squid, a cross-chain router supporting over 1,000 apps. The move is seen as strategic to enhance XRP's role in cross-border payments. As part of this ecosystem growth, Ripple's RLUSD stablecoin will expand to Ethereum Layer-2 networks like Base and Optimism using Wormhole's bridging infrastructure.

What this means: This is bullish for Wormhole because it cements its role as critical plumbing for institutional-grade stablecoin flows and multi-chain strategies. The partnership deepens integration with a major payments player, potentially driving more volume and utility through its network. (Bitcoinist)

2. RLUSD Stablecoin Hits $1.7B Market Cap (22 May 2026)

Overview: Ripple's regulated stablecoin, RLUSD, reached an all-time high onchain market cap of $1.7 billion, with circulating supply doubling in a quarter. While most supply is on Ethereum, Ripple plans to mitigate concentration risk by expanding RLUSD to L2 networks using Wormhole as the bridging layer.

What this means: This is positive for Wormhole as it highlights the protocol's selection for scaling a high-growth, compliant stablecoin. Successful expansion could significantly increase cross-chain message volume and reinforce Wormhole's reputation for secure, large-scale transfers. (CryptoBriefing)

3. Uniswap Expands Burn Mechanism via Wormhole (21 May 2026)

Overview: Uniswap's community vote passed overwhelmingly to extend its fee and UNI token burn mechanism to BNB Chain and Polygon. The proposal specifies using Wormhole's infrastructure to bridge fees from these chains to Ethereum for burning, integrating Wormhole into a major DeFi protocol's core economics.

What this means: This is a strong validation for Wormhole's technology, directly linking its cross-chain messaging to a value-accrual mechanism for a top DEX. It could lead to sustained, protocol-driven demand for Wormhole's services as the burn mechanism operates. (CoinMarketCap)

1. MultiGov & Governance Launch (Imminent)

Overview: Wormhole's Era4 phase includes launching MultiGov, the industry's first multichain governance system, built with partners Tally and Scopelift (Wormhole). It will allow W token holders on Solana, Ethereum, and EVM L2s to create, vote on, and execute DAO proposals seamlessly. The full Wormhole Governance launch is described as "imminent," transferring decision-making power to the community.

What this means: This is bullish for W because it decentralizes protocol control, potentially increasing long-term holder commitment and reducing sell pressure from passive holders. However, initial voter apathy could slow decision-making.

2. Portal Upgrade & Brand Refresh (Imminent)

Overview: A major upgrade to Wormhole's main user-facing application, Portal, is planned. This involves a complete visual identity refresh and backend improvements aimed at making cross-chain swaps and transfers "faster, cheaper, and more intuitive" (Wormhole). The evolution is part of a strategic shift to transform Portal into a comprehensive DeFi application.

What this means: This is neutral-to-bullish for W because a superior user experience could drive higher transaction volumes and protocol revenue. The risk is that intense competition in bridging front-ends may limit market share gains.

3. RLUSD Expansion via NTT (2026)

Overview: Ripple's stablecoin, RLUSD, is set for expansion to Layer 2 networks like Base and Optimism in 2026 using Wormhole's Native Token Transfer (NTT) standard (PeterBourg30061). This follows a 2025 integration that connected the XRP Ledger to over 35 blockchains via Wormhole.

What this means: This is bullish for W because it demonstrates continued institutional adoption and expands the utility of Wormhole's core infrastructure, potentially increasing fee-generating cross-chain volume.

4. Continued Chain Integrations (Ongoing)

Overview: Wormhole continuously expands its supported networks. Recent integrations include deployment on Monad Mainnet (0xfortizo) and a planned integration with Stacks to bring Bitcoin liquidity to Solana and other ecosystems (Stacks).

What this means: This is bullish for W because each new chain increases the protocol's total addressable market and strengthens its position as the default interoperability layer. The dependency is on the growth and security of each integrated chain.
